    Brand: Eachine
    Model: Spitfire
    Wingspan: 400mm (15.75 inches)
    Length: 317mm (12.48 inches)
    Material: EPP
    Motor: 1020 Coreless Motor
    Battery: 3.7V 400mah 20C
    Charger: USB cable
    Remote control: 2.4GHz 4CH
    Remote control distance: more than 200 meters
    Experience level: Beginners
    Is Assembly required: No
    Flight time: 15mins
